Ekaterina Lisina has made clear that she's willing to date people who are shorter than her.

A woman who holds the Guinness World Record for being the world's tallest model has opened up about how her height impacts her romantic relationships.

Ekaterina Lisina, from Russia, was awarded the title of Tallest Professional Model in 2017, when she was confirmed to stand at 6 feet, 8.77 inches tall (205.16cm).

Her legs alone are more than 4' 3" (132cm) long, and while many people see being tall or having long legs as a desirable trait, Lisina said her height has caused issues when it comes to finding partners.

Speaking to Alexis Texas on her podcast Private Talks, Lisina said, "You know those problems, when you like a boy but he’s much shorter, or you like a tall boy but he doesn't want to be with you because you are too tall for him."

The Russian model has made clear that she's not determined to find someone her own height, or even taller, to date, and said she would date anyone with a height 'limit' of 5' 7".

When asked if she'd ever been involved with anyone shorter than that, Lisina responded: "No, I think it’s already really low for me. The difference is over one foot; a lot of girls can’t even handle a couple of centimetres’ difference and this is one foot.”

Lisina admitted to having felt 'anxious' when she realised she may take after her tall parents, saying she was 'afraid because [she knows] how kids and people generally react to height, and it’s not good'.

According to the Guinness World Records, Lisina's brother measures 6' 6", her father is 6' 5" and her mother is 6' 1".

Still, she stress 'height shouldn't matter' in a relationship, saying 'it shouldn't be the most important thing'. A partner should, however, 'definitely care' about her, Lisina said, while also revealing that she would like someone who gave her his attention and offers 'support financially if he can'.

"But I think the most important thing is chemistry, and a spiritual connection… If there is no spiritual connection and even if you like how the person looks it is not going to work anyway," Lisina explained.

The model moved from Russia to LA and admitted she struggled to meet people due to the fact she is 'not a party person' or a 'person who likes to go out', so she turned to dating apps to try and find potential partners.
